Output 5567440e4de7e85c19fa42e3deefe21fdedd5765f8f229fb646ee23226a062c9:13

value
308166410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e7a4005b20706a8e4a4a896bf178daab01a60ee OP_EQUALVERIFY OP_CHECKSIG
address
12KYumhDVzMWhE23KmSWtPwNqUPwUx74LW
transaction
5567440e4de7e85c19fa42e3deefe21fdedd5765f8f229fb646ee23226a062c9
spent
true